With the increase in the usage of mobile phones, all the aspects of the product started to upgrade. One of these aspects was the Camera which is now considered as one of the prime factors while making a decision to buy a new smartphone. Higher the camera Pixel higher is the sale of that device. Camera centric smartphone are ruling the modern era Smartphone Market. So what is the History of this small little aspect? Let's find out. When the first camera phone came out in the market it was 0.3MP or VGA which was seen in a Nokia Device in 2002. As time progressed the camera became more advance with added new features higher pixel. Better low light photography, portrait mode and many others. Gradually the Pixel increased to 3MP, 5MP, 8MP, 12MP,16MP,48MP,64MP and now 108MP is also available in the Samsung Galaxy S20 Ultra. In this battle for the camera we must not forget the Microsoft Lumia 1020 which was the first phone that came up with a 41MP Camera back in 2013 when 8MP was the benchmark.
The Selfie Shooter
Another aspect which has attracted millions is the front facing camera. Talking about the selfie camera it has seen a revolutionary change over the past decade. Although in 2003 Sony Ericsson came out with the first front facing camera phone but selfie camera was not popular till brands like Apple came out with the iPhone 4. Also we have to consider the fact that during those days front facing camera didn't play a major part in a consumers buying behavior for a smartphone and sometimes the selfie camera was poorer than the rear camera in some devices. In the past decade many companies like Oppo, Vivo, Xiaomi, Realme have heated up the market with their selfie camera oriented smartphone devices. The smartphone selfie camera sees back it's upgradation from 0.3MP to currently 48MP in the Oppo Reno 3 Pro. The Resolution Race
